Familias: ordenación alfabética por descripción.

git-svn-id: https://192.168.0.254/svn/Proyectos.Tecsitel_FactuGES2/trunk@280 0c75b7a4-871f-7646-8a2f-f78d34cc349f
This commit is contained in:
David Arranz 2008-02-19 15:37:50 +00:00
parent 173bed3cc4
commit cfb9a68241
7 changed files with 25 additions and 41 deletions

View File

@ -46,26 +46,15 @@
<DelphiCompile Include="Familias_model.dpk">
<MainSource>MainSource</MainSource>
</DelphiCompile>
<DCCReference Include="..\Plugin\adortl.dcp" />
<DCCReference Include="..\Plugin\dbrtl.dcp" />
<DCCReference Include="..\Plugin\dsnap.dcp" />
<DCCReference Include="..\Plugin\GApplicationBase.dcp" />
<DCCReference Include="..\Plugin\GUApplicationBase.dcp" />
<DCCReference Include="..\Plugin\GUIApplicationBase.dcp" />
<DCCReference Include="..\Plugin\GUIBaApplicationBase.dcp" />
<DCCReference Include="..\Plugin\GUIBApplicationBase.dcp" />
<DCCReference Include="..\Plugin\GUIBasApplicationBase.dcp" />
<DCCReference Include="..\Plugin\GUIBaseApplicationBase.dcp" />
<DCCReference Include="..\Plugin\vcldb.dcp" />
<DCCReference Include="ApplicationBase.dcp" />
<DCCReference Include="Base.dcp" />
<DCCReference Include="..\..\..\Servidor\ApplicationBase.dcp" />
<DCCReference Include="..\..\..\Servidor\Base.dcp" />
<DCCReference Include="..\..\..\Servidor\GUIBase.dcp" />
<DCCReference Include="..\..\..\Servidor\rtl.dcp" />
<DCCReference Include="..\..\..\Servidor\vcl.dcp" />
<DCCReference Include="Data\uIDataModuleFamilias.pas" />
<DCCReference Include="GUIBase.dcp" />
<DCCReference Include="rtl.dcp" />
<DCCReference Include="schFamiliasClient_Intf.pas" />
<DCCReference Include="schFamiliasServer_Intf.pas" />
<DCCReference Include="uBizFamilias.pas" />
<DCCReference Include="vcl.dcp" />
</ItemGroup>
</Project>
<!-- EurekaLog First Line

View File

@ -14,10 +14,19 @@ type
end;
TBizFamilia = class(TFamiliasDataTableRules, IBizFamilia)
procedure AfterOpen(Sender: TDADataTable); override;
end;
implementation
{ TBizFamilia }
procedure TBizFamilia.AfterOpen(Sender: TDADataTable);
begin
inherited;
DataTable.Sort([fld_FamiliasDESCRIPCION], [sdAscending]);
end;
initialization
RegisterDataTableRules(BIZ_CLIENT_FAMILIA, TBizFamilia);

View File

@ -30,7 +30,7 @@ requires
Base,
GUIBase,
ApplicationBase,
Familias_model,
Familias_model,
Familias_controller;
contains

View File

@ -46,37 +46,23 @@
<DelphiCompile Include="Familias_view.dpk">
<MainSource>MainSource</MainSource>
</DelphiCompile>
<DCCReference Include="..\Plugin\Familias_.dcp" />
<DCCReference Include="..\Plugin\Familias_c.dcp" />
<DCCReference Include="..\Plugin\Familias_co.dcp" />
<DCCReference Include="..\Plugin\Familias_con.dcp" />
<DCCReference Include="..\Plugin\Familias_cont.dcp" />
<DCCReference Include="..\Plugin\Familias_contr.dcp" />
<DCCReference Include="..\Plugin\Familias_contro.dcp" />
<DCCReference Include="..\Plugin\Familias_control.dcp" />
<DCCReference Include="..\Plugin\Familias_controll.dcp" />
<DCCReference Include="..\Plugin\Familias_controlle.dcp" />
<DCCReference Include="..\Plugin\Familias_controllerFamilias_controller.dcp" />
<DCCReference Include="..\Plugin\Familias_m.dcp" />
<DCCReference Include="..\Plugin\Familias_mo.dcp" />
<DCCReference Include="..\Plugin\Familias_mod.dcp" />
<DCCReference Include="..\Plugin\Familias_mode.dcp" />
<DCCReference Include="C:\Documents and Settings\Usuario\ApplicationBase.dcp" />
<DCCReference Include="C:\Documents and Settings\Usuario\Base.dcp" />
<DCCReference Include="C:\Documents and Settings\Usuario\Familias_controller.dcp" />
<DCCReference Include="C:\Documents and Settings\Usuario\Familias_model.dcp" />
<DCCReference Include="C:\Documents and Settings\Usuario\GUIBase.dcp" />
<DCCReference Include="C:\Documents and Settings\Usuario\rtl.dcp" />
<DCCReference Include="C:\Documents and Settings\Usuario\vcl.dcp" />
<DCCReference Include="..\ApplicationBase.dcp" />
<DCCReference Include="..\Base.dcp" />
<DCCReference Include="..\Familias_controller.dcp" />
<DCCReference Include="..\Familias_model.dcp" />
<DCCReference Include="..\GUIBase.dcp" />
<DCCReference Include="..\rtl.dcp" />
<DCCReference Include="..\vcl.dcp" />
<DCCReference Include="uEditorFamilias.pas">
<Form>fEditorFamilias</Form>
<DesignClass>TfEditorFamilias</DesignClass>
</DCCReference>
<DCCReference Include="uFamiliasViewRegister.pas" />
</ItemGroup>
</Project>
<!-- EurekaLog First Line
[Exception Log]
EurekaLog Version=6006
EurekaLog Version=6011
Activate=0
Activate Handle=1
Save Log File=1

View File

@ -29,7 +29,7 @@ uses
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
Dialogs, DB, StdCtrls, DBCtrls, uDADataTable, ActnList,
uIEditorFamilias, uCustomEditor, uGUIBase, ExtCtrls,
ComCtrls, uBizFamilias, uFamiliasController;
ComCtrls, uBizFamilias, uFamiliasController, uDAInterfaces;
type
TfEditorFamilias = class(TCustomEditor, IEditorFamilias)